TheBoredGuy Posted June 12, 2006 Report Share Posted June 12, 2006 Just to be clear, because I'm not sure my post was, I do not believe a private school will win 7-2A before the next reclassification. And that's nothing against USJ, or JCS if they do indeed get placed in that region. They've both got excellent programs, and both have scored quality wins over schools in higher classifications over the last few years. But beating them in non-region is one thing; beating them in-region is quite another. The biggest reason is depth. When you're playing in a region with schools twice your size, you're typically not going to have the depth your opponents do. More two-way players and fewer opportunities to spell your starters results in a worn-down squad in the second half.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
